Game Of Thrones: Is Gendry Really Cersei Lannister's Son?

3. Cersei's Pregnancy

Euron Cersei Game Of Thrones
HBO

As of Season 8, Cersei Lannister may or may not be pregnant. Tyrion believes she is, Jaime believes she is, and, as far as we know, Cersei believes she is too. Which, really, more or less confirms that she is - or was - pregnant.

That's important in terms relative to Gendry, because if Cersei is pregnant now, then it means she could potentially defeat the prophecy made by Maggy, the woods witch. She told Cersei that she would only have three children - gold their crowns and gold their shrouds - and we can assume losing her first boy still fits with this idea, because her child would've had to have died so young (we're talking within a week or so, max, and that's if it wasn't a stillbirth).

However, if she has a child now, then that confirms the prophecy wasn't completely true. And if it's not true now, then it was never true. That would mean Cersei could've had more than three children, and that her first-born son could well have survived, and thus could have been Gendry.
